



                  1941 Farm Security Administration Migratory Labor Camp Facilities 
                
This vintage image captures the laundry, shower, and power units at a Farm Security Administration migratory labor camp mobile unit in Wilder Idaho. Created in May 1941, it reflects the essential facilities provided for agricultural workers during that time, illustrating the living conditions and support offered to laborers.
